Importance of Technicians’ Certifications
When choosing an auto body repair shop, the qualifications of the technicians should be a top priority. Certified technicians have undergone extensive training and testing to ensure they can perform high-quality repairs on your vehicle.
For instance, look for certifications from recognized organizations like ASE (Automotive Service Excellence) or I-CAR (Inter-Industry Conference on Auto Collision Repair). These certifications indicate that the technicians have up-to-date knowledge and skills that meet industry standards.
Certified technicians are more likely to use the correct repair techniques and high-quality materials. This means your car will look good and be safe to drive. Substandard repairs can leave hidden damage that might compromise your car’s safety and performance. By choosing a shop with certified technicians, you ensure that your vehicle receives the best possible care.

Types of Repair Services Offered
Different auto body repair shops may offer various types of services. Before selecting a shop, make sure it provides the specific repairs your vehicle needs. Common services to look for include:
- Collision Repair: Fixes damage from accidents, including frame straightening and panel replacement.
- Paintless Dent Repair: Removes minor dents without needing to repaint the surface.
- Automotive Painting: Provides color matching and painting services for repairs or full-body paint jobs.
- Windshield and Glass Repair: Replaces or repairs damaged glass.
- Detailing Services: Cleans and polishes the exterior and interior of the car to make it look new again.
Knowing the range of services offered helps ensure that all necessary repairs can be completed in one place, saving you time and hassle.

Finding Reliable Reviews
Customer reviews and testimonials can be extremely helpful when choosing an auto body repair shop. Start by checking online review sites like Google Reviews, Yelp, and Facebook. These platforms often have numerous reviews from past customers detailing their experiences. Look for shops with consistently high ratings and detailed feedback.
Don’t just rely on the overall star rating. Read through several reviews to get a sense of common themes. Are customers satisfied with the quality of the repairs? Do they mention good customer service? Reviews that provide specific details about the work done can give you more confidence in your choice.
How to Interpret Customer Feedback
Interpreting customer feedback involves looking for patterns. If multiple reviews mention the shop’s timely service and quality repairs, that’s a good sign. Pay attention to how the shop responds to negative reviews as well. A professional and courteous response that seeks to resolve the issue indicates good customer service.
Also, be wary of reviews that sound overly positive or negative without much detail. These could be fake or biased. Reliable reviews often balance pros and cons and provide specifics. Use your judgment to weigh the feedback and make an informed decision.
Getting and Comparing Quotes
One of the most practical steps in selecting a repair shop is getting and comparing estimates. Contact multiple shops and request detailed quotes for the repairs needed. Make sure the estimates include a breakdown of labor, parts, and other costs. This will help you compare them accurately.
While comparing estimates, watch out for extremely low or high quotes. A low quote might indicate the shop is cutting corners or using subpar materials. A high quote might be a sign of overcharging or unnecessary services. Choose a shop that provides a fair and detailed estimate, reflecting industry standards and quality work.
Understanding Warranty Terms
Warranties are crucial when it comes to auto body repairs. A good repair shop will stand by its work by offering warranties on both labor and parts. Ask each shop about their warranty terms. How long does the warranty last? What exactly does it cover? This information will help ensure that you are protected if any issues arise after the repairs are completed.
A shop that offers clear and comprehensive warranty terms likely prioritizes customer satisfaction and quality workmanship. This extra layer of security can give you peace of mind, knowing that any future problems will be addressed without additional cost.
